Position Overview
Massey Equine Veterinary Clinic (EVC) has a 12 month, fixed-term position available for a Stablehand to cover the maternity leave for one of our valued staff members. This role is part-time at 25 hours per week and involves working five hours per morning, Monday to Friday.
Āu Mahi | What you will do
The role focuses on the care, feeding, and cleaning of hospitalised patients' stalls, yards, and hospital facilities. Check out our facilities here.
Key responsibilities include:
- the daily care and feeding of patients
- maintaining a hygienic hospital, including cleaning stalls, yards, and hospital facilities
- assisting with the routine care of patients
- holding and restraining patients for medical treatments
- and ensuring the safety, comfort, and wellbeing of animals at all times.
Ko koe tēnei | About you
To be successful in this role you will have excellent communication and animal handling skills including the ability to work safely around horses of various temperaments. Previous experience in cleaning stables is preferred but not crucial if you have an eye for detail and are a quick learner.
